CPR vs first aid training is a comparison between a focused cardiac-emergency skill and a broader system for managing illness and injury. CPR training prepares responders for cardiac arrest, while first aid training addresses bleeding, burns, choking, fractures, allergic reactions, and other urgent conditions before professional care arrives.

What Is the Difference Between CPR and First Aid Training?
CPR training is a specialized course for responding to cardiac arrest, whereas first aid training is a broader course for stabilizing people with injuries or sudden medical problems. CPR prioritizes circulation and oxygen delivery; first aid prioritizes scene safety, rapid assessment, emergency activation, and prevention of further harm.
The difference is easiest to understand through the event being managed. A person who collapses, does not respond, and is not breathing normally may need CPR and an automated external defibrillator. A person with a deep cut, sprained ankle, thermal burn, asthma attack, or suspected concussion may need first aid without CPR.
The courses overlap because first aid responders must recognize life-threatening conditions, call emergency services, and protect the airway. Many providers therefore package CPR, AED, and first aid together, but the certificate may list separate modules and separate completion requirements.

What Does CPR Training Cover?
CPR training teaches recognition of cardiac arrest, high-quality chest compressions, rescue breathing, AED operation, and age-specific modifications for adults, children, and infants. Adult lay-responder courses commonly teach a compression rate of 100-120 per minute and a depth of at least 2 inches, or 5 centimeters, while avoiding excessive depth beyond approximately 2.4 inches, or 6 centimeters.
The response begins with scene safety and a responsiveness check. A rescuer should shout for help, direct someone to call the local emergency number and retrieve an AED, and assess whether the person is breathing normally. Agonal gasps are not normal breathing and should not delay resuscitation.
For a trained adult rescuer, conventional CPR generally uses 30 compressions followed by 2 breaths. A willing untrained bystander may provide hands-only CPR for a suddenly collapsed adult by calling emergency services and pushing hard and fast in the center of the chest. The American Heart Association uses the instruction “push hard and fast” in its public CPR messaging.
Adult CPR specifications
| CPR element | Typical adult target | Training consequence |
|---|---|---|
| Compression rate | 100-120 per minute | Rhythm must remain fast but controlled |
| Compression depth | At least 2 inches, 5 cm | Shallow compressions reduce blood flow |
| Maximum practical depth | About 2.4 inches, 6 cm | Excessive depth increases injury risk |
| Compression-to-breath ratio | 30:2 | Used by one or two trained rescuers |
| Breath duration | About 1 second each | Visible chest rise, not forceful inflation |
| AED timing | As soon as available | Follow the device prompts and pause only for analysis or shock |
A pulse check is difficult for untrained responders and can delay compressions. Current public-facing guidance generally emphasizes responsiveness and abnormal breathing, while healthcare-provider courses teach a pulse assessment within 10 seconds. Training providers may present slightly different sequences because they follow AHA, American Red Cross, Resuscitation Council UK, or another national protocol.
CPR is not treatment for a heart attack. A heart attack occurs when blood flow to heart muscle is blocked; cardiac arrest occurs when the heart stops pumping effectively. A heart attack can cause cardiac arrest, but a conscious person with chest pain usually needs emergency medical evaluation, not chest compressions.
What Does First Aid Training Cover?
First aid training teaches responders to identify immediate threats, activate emergency help, give basic care, and monitor the person until advanced medical assistance arrives. Standard courses commonly include severe bleeding, shock, choking, burns, wounds, sprains, fractures, allergic reactions, seizures, heat illness, hypothermia, poisoning, and sudden breathing problems.
The first-aid process is broader than a single procedure. The responder checks scene hazards, obtains consent when possible, uses gloves or another barrier, assesses responsiveness and breathing, calls emergency services for serious conditions, and gathers relevant information such as symptoms, allergies, medications, medical history, recent food or drink, and the event that caused the problem.
The familiar Three Ps summarize the purpose of first aid: preserve life, prevent the condition from worsening, and promote recovery. Those goals do not authorize diagnosis, invasive treatment, medication administration, or transportation beyond the responder’s training.
| First-aid situation | Immediate trained response | Escalation indicator |
|---|---|---|
| Severe external bleeding | Direct pressure, wound packing or tourniquet when trained | Spurting blood, persistent heavy bleeding, pale or weak person |
| Thermal burn | Cool running water, remove constricting items, loose sterile covering | Face, airway, hands, genitals, major area, or deep burn |
| Conscious choking | Encourage coughing if effective; use age-appropriate back blows and thrusts | Inability to speak, cough, or breathe; unresponsiveness |
| Suspected fracture | Keep the area still, control bleeding, avoid unnecessary movement | Open fracture, deformity, loss of circulation, spinal concern |
| Anaphylaxis | Help the person use their prescribed epinephrine auto-injector | Breathing difficulty, throat swelling, faintness, worsening symptoms |
| Heat illness | Move to a cooler area and begin active cooling | Confusion, collapse, seizure, or inability to drink |
First-aid courses vary considerably. A two-hour workplace class may cover only core emergencies, while an advanced occupational course adds patient assessment, oxygen administration, epinephrine protocols, or specialized equipment. The course outline matters more than the word “first aid” on the title.
Are CPR and First Aid Taught Together?
CPR and first aid are frequently taught together because workplaces, childcare settings, schools, and community organizations need both emergency capabilities. A combined course usually contains a CPR/AED module and a first-aid module, followed by practical demonstrations or a skills check for each area.
Combining the subjects saves registration time and often costs less than booking two separate classes. The trade-off is cognitive load: a participant may practice adult compressions, infant choking, bleeding control, burns, seizures, and allergic reactions in one long session, then remember only the most recently rehearsed details without periodic refreshers.
A combined certificate is appropriate when an employer asks for “CPR and first aid,” but the exact provider and course level must still match the requirement. A general Heartsaver course may not satisfy a hospital’s BLS requirement, and an online certificate may not satisfy a childcare regulator’s in-person rule.
What does each certification level mean?
| Course level | Intended learner | Typical content | Common acceptance boundary |
|---|---|---|---|
| Lay responder CPR/AED | Public, office staff, coaches | Adult CPR, AED, sometimes child and infant skills | Community and many workplace roles |
| Heartsaver CPR/AED | Non-healthcare employees with job duty | CPR, AED, optional first aid | Employer-specific acceptance |
| Standard first aid | Workers, caregivers, public | Injury and illness response | Workplace or community use |
| BLS Healthcare Provider | Nurses, EMTs, clinicians, students | High-quality CPR, team response, ventilation | Healthcare education and employment |
| ACLS | Advanced healthcare professionals | Cardiac rhythms, medications, advanced airway | Clinical roles requiring ACLS |
| PALS | Pediatric healthcare professionals | Pediatric resuscitation and advanced algorithms | Pediatric clinical roles |
| Wilderness First Aid | Remote workers and outdoor users | Evacuation, prolonged care, improvised treatment | Remote settings, not usually hospital employment |
BLS is not simply “more CPR.” BLS adds healthcare-team dynamics, two-rescuer coordination, bag-mask ventilation, pulse checks, and role-specific resuscitation decisions. ACLS and PALS build on BLS and require professional clinical knowledge, so a lay CPR card cannot substitute for them.
How Much Do CPR and First Aid Courses Cost and Take?
Typical US pricing is $40-$75 for standalone CPR/AED, $40-$60 for standalone first aid, $70-$120 for a combined course, and $60-$90 for BLS. Most public certifications require 2-3 hours for one subject, 4-6 hours for a combined course, and approximately 3-5 hours for initial BLS, although local providers, testing rules, and course depth change the total.
| Training option | Typical duration | Typical US price | Skills assessment | Common renewal interval |
|---|---|---|---|---|
| CPR/AED only | 2-3 hours | $40-$75 | Usually required | 2 years |
| First aid only | 2-3 hours | $40-$60 | Provider-dependent | 2 years |
| CPR plus first aid | 4-6 hours | $70-$120 | CPR and first aid checks | 2 years |
| BLS initial course | 3-5 hours | $60-$90 | Required by major providers | 2 years |
| Wilderness First Aid | 16-24 hours | $180-$350 | Scenario-based | 2-3 years |
| Pediatric CPR and first aid | 4-6 hours | $75-$150 | Age-specific skills | 2 years |
The two-year period is a common provider policy, not a universal guarantee of competence. The American Heart Association, American Red Cross, and many workplace programs recommend renewal at two-year intervals, while employers or regulators may impose shorter deadlines or annual refreshers.
Ask whether the fee includes the digital card, manuals, practice equipment, travel charge, retest, and employer documentation. An unusually low price may represent an online knowledge course without an instructor-led skills demonstration.
Does Online CPR or First Aid Training Count?
Online-only training may count for personal education, but it does not automatically satisfy an employer, licensing board, school, or regulator. Many organizations accept blended learning only when online instruction is followed by an in-person skills session with a qualified instructor and equipment.
| Delivery method | Theory format | Hands-on practice | Typical acceptance |
|---|---|---|---|
| Classroom | Instructor-led | Mannequin and AED trainer | Widely accepted |
| Blended CPR | Online modules | In-person skills check | Accepted when provider is approved |
| Online-only CPR | Video or quiz | None or self-practice | Often rejected for job compliance |
| Mobile group class | Instructor at workplace | On-site equipment | Practical for teams |
| Virtual first aid | Online modules | Usually absent | Useful for awareness, limited certification value |
CPR is a physical skill. A video cannot verify compression depth, release, hand position, ventilation, or AED behavior under pressure. First aid also benefits from practice, particularly tourniquet application, bandaging, recovery position, choking response, and pediatric assessment.
Before booking, obtain the requirement in writing. Confirm the named organization, course title, delivery method, expiration date, card format, and whether the instructor’s credential must come from AHA, Red Cross, Health and Safety Institute, St John Ambulance, or a local authority.
Which Training Should You Choose?
The right choice depends primarily on the emergency risk, the job requirement, and the age or environment of the people you may assist. Choose CPR/AED alone when cardiac-response certification is the stated requirement; choose first aid alone for a narrow injury-management role; choose the combined course when no rule excludes it and you want broad household or workplace readiness.
| User situation | Best starting course | Add-on | Reason |
|---|---|---|---|
| Office employee | CPR/AED plus first aid | AED orientation | Covers collapse, bleeding, falls, and burns |
| New parent or nanny | Pediatric CPR plus first aid | Infant choking practice | Children need age-specific procedures |
| Healthcare student | BLS Healthcare Provider | First aid if required | Clinical placements commonly specify BLS |
| Construction worker | Workplace first aid plus CPR/AED | Bloodborne pathogens | Injury exposure is higher than office exposure |
| Hiker or remote guide | Wilderness First Aid | CPR/AED | Evacuation may take hours rather than minutes |
| Swim coach or lifeguard | CPR/AED plus first aid | Water-rescue credential | Drowning response needs rescue-breath competence |
| Household member | Combined adult and pediatric course | AED familiarization | One course covers the widest home scenarios |
Should parents take CPR or first aid?
Parents, grandparents, and babysitters should usually choose pediatric CPR, AED, and first aid together. The course should include infant and child compressions, choking relief, drowning response, fever-related concerns, allergic reactions, burns, bleeding, and when to activate emergency services.
Adult-only CPR does not provide enough practice for small bodies. Infant compressions use different hand techniques, and child choking response changes with body size and responsiveness. Parents should also ask whether the instructor uses infant mannequins rather than discussing pediatric adaptations verbally.
What should workplaces require?
Most workplaces benefit from a combined CPR/AED and first aid course, but the correct level depends on the hazard assessment and applicable jurisdiction. An office may need designated responders and AED users, whereas construction, manufacturing, laboratories, schools, and childcare settings may require broader first-aid content or a specified number of trained employees.
OSHA requirements in the United States vary by workplace conditions and access to medical care; OSHA does not make every worker universally subject to one identical CPR certificate. The employer’s written safety plan and local regulation control.
What should healthcare workers take?
Healthcare workers and students should take the exact BLS course named by their employer or school, often from the American Heart Association or American Red Cross. A lay-responder CPR card normally lacks the healthcare-provider assessment, team-response practice, and ventilation skills required for clinical placement.
Do not buy ACLS or PALS merely because the course title sounds more advanced. Those courses require BLS-level competence and apply to professionals who manage advanced clinical resuscitation.
What should outdoor users take?
Outdoor users should choose Wilderness First Aid when evacuation or definitive care may be delayed beyond one hour, then add CPR/AED training if the wilderness course does not include current resuscitation certification. Wilderness courses emphasize patient assessment, improvised splints, hypothermia, heat illness, evacuation decisions, and prolonged wound care.
Standard first aid assumes relatively fast access to emergency services. It is not designed to manage an injured climber overnight or make a multi-hour evacuation safe.
Can CPR Replace First Aid Training?
CPR cannot replace first aid training because CPR addresses one narrow emergency, cardiac arrest, while first aid addresses dozens of conditions that do not require chest compressions. A person trained only in CPR may know how to respond to collapse but lack the skills to control severe bleeding, cool a burn, support a fracture, or recognize anaphylaxis.
First aid cannot replace CPR training either. First aid students may learn to recognize cardiac arrest, but a general first-aid module may provide little hands-on compression practice or no AED assessment. Course titles are not interchangeable.
The combined course is the most efficient substitute for taking both subjects separately, provided the course includes current CPR/AED skills verification and the certificate matches the organization requesting it.
What Are the Most Common Training Mistakes?
The most common mistake is selecting a certificate by title instead of comparing its required skills, provider, delivery method, and expiration date. A second mistake is treating certification as permanent competence, because compression quality, infant choking response, and tourniquet confidence decline without rehearsal.
Mistake 1: Choosing online-only for a hands-on job
Problem: The participant completes a quiz but cannot demonstrate compressions or AED use.
Correction: Select classroom or blended instruction with an in-person skills check and verify employer acceptance before payment.
Mistake 2: Confusing a heart attack with cardiac arrest
Problem: The rescuer assumes every chest-pain patient needs CPR.
Correction: A conscious, normally breathing person with suspected heart attack needs emergency activation and monitoring; CPR begins when the person becomes unresponsive and is not breathing normally.
Mistake 3: Delaying CPR for a pulse check
Problem: An untrained rescuer spends too long searching for a carotid pulse.
Correction: Follow the course protocol, but prioritize responsiveness, abnormal breathing, emergency activation, and immediate compressions when cardiac arrest is apparent.
Mistake 4: Using a tourniquet loosely
Problem: A partially tightened tourniquet can fail to stop arterial bleeding.
Correction: Apply it 2-3 inches above the wound, never over a joint, tighten until severe bleeding stops, and record the application time when possible.
Mistake 5: Applying ice, butter, or ointment to a serious burn
Problem: These substances can damage tissue or complicate later treatment.
Correction: Cool a thermal burn with clean, cool running water, commonly for at least 20 minutes under modern first-aid guidance, then cover it loosely and seek medical care for severe burns.
Mistake 6: Forgetting personal safety
Problem: The rescuer becomes a second casualty through traffic, electricity, fire, blood exposure, or water hazards.
Correction: Make the scene safe, use barriers, and wait for trained responders when entering the scene would create unreasonable risk.
A practical rule is simple: training should reduce hesitation, not encourage improvisation beyond your scope. Certification does not authorize invasive procedures, diagnosis, or treatment that the course never taught.
How Long Does Certification Last?
Most CPR, AED, first aid, and BLS cards remain valid for two years, but the expiration rule comes from the issuing organization, employer, regulator, or licensing body. Wilderness and pediatric programs may use different renewal periods, and some employers require annual skills refreshers even when the card remains current.
Schedule renewal before the card expires. Some organizations accept a renewal course only during a short window, while others require an initial course after expiration. A renewal class may also be shorter or cheaper, but that distinction is provider-specific.
Monthly practice improves retention more reliably than rereading a certificate. A household can rehearse emergency calling, AED location, recovery position, bleeding-kit contents, and compression technique with a feedback-enabled mannequin when available.
What Should You Verify Before Enrolling?
Confirm six details before paying for CPR or first aid training:
- Required credential: Ask for the exact course name and issuing organization.
- Hands-on requirement: Confirm the number of in-person practice and assessment hours.
- Age coverage: Check for adult, child, and infant content when relevant.
- Equipment practice: Verify access to a CPR mannequin, AED trainer, gloves, and barrier devices.
- Certificate evidence: Ask how the card is delivered and when it expires.
- Instructor qualification: Confirm the instructor’s current authorization and class size.
Class size affects practice time. A class with 30 participants and one mannequin offers less individual feedback than a class with 8 participants and multiple stations, even when both advertise the same syllabus.

Is first aid harder than CPR?
First aid is usually broader, while CPR is more physically repetitive and time-sensitive. First aid requires recognition across multiple conditions, whereas CPR requires reliable compression mechanics, rescue-breath decisions, and AED operation. Difficulty depends on the learner’s role, age groups, physical ability, and prior exposure to emergencies.
Does first aid include AED training?
Standalone first aid may not include AED operation. CPR/AED courses generally include AED trainer practice, and combined CPR, AED, and first aid courses include both modules. Read the syllabus because “first aid certification” alone does not guarantee AED instruction or assessment.
Is BLS the same as CPR?
BLS includes CPR but covers more than basic public CPR. BLS training adds healthcare-provider assessment, two-rescuer coordination, ventilation with a bag-mask device, pulse checks, and team communication. Hospitals, clinics, and nursing programs commonly require BLS rather than a general lay-responder CPR card.
Can I take CPR and first aid separately?
You can take CPR and first aid separately when the issuing organizations and expiration dates meet the requirement. Separate classes may suit someone who already holds a valid certificate, needs only one renewal, or has limited scheduling flexibility. A combined course is usually more efficient for first-time learners.
What equipment should a home first-aid kit contain?
A practical home kit should include at least 20 adhesive bandages, 4 sterile gauze pads, 2 roller bandages, 2 pairs of gloves, medical tape, antiseptic wipes, a digital thermometer, scissors, tweezers, and a tourniquet if a trained adult knows how to use it. Add child-sized supplies for households with children.
How often should CPR skills be practiced?
Practice CPR skills every six months when possible, with formal certification renewal commonly required every two years. Short mannequin sessions can reinforce hand position, rate, depth, recoil, AED sequencing, and rescue-breath technique more effectively than passive video review.
